Core Viewpoint - The reopening of the fishing season at Maoming Boghe Fishing Port has led to a significant increase in seafood transactions, with over 1,300 tons of seafood landed from more than 600 fishing boats, attracting both tourists and local seafood vendors [1][3][9]. Group 1: Seafood Market Activity - The variety of seafood available at Boghe Fishing Port includes live shrimp, crabs, and various fish species, which has drawn considerable attention from both local and external buyers [3][8]. - The local seafood restaurant has reported a 30% year-on-year increase in seafood sales, indicating a strong demand for local seafood dishes during the peak season [9]. Group 2: Economic Impact - The fishing season's reopening has positively impacted local dining establishments, with increased sales of signature seafood dishes, reflecting a boost in local consumption [9]. - The Boghe Fishing Port is recognized for its historical significance and high-quality seafood production, contributing to its status as a major seafood distribution center in the region [9][12]. Group 3: Industry Development - The local government has been actively promoting deep-water cage farming and marine ranching, enhancing both the quantity and quality of seafood production [12]. - The Maoming coastal area is focusing on upgrading the fishing port facilities to meet the goals of safety, intelligence, sustainability, and cultural development [12][14].
